Traffic action nets Rs 491,500 in revenue in 24 hours
Traffic action nets Rs 491,500 in revenue in 24 hours
According to the Kathmandu Valley Traffic Police Office, action was taken against 151 drivers for drunk driving, 111 for operating ride sharing services in violation of regulations, 142 for running red lights, and 230 for speeding.

Study warns storage loss in global small reservoirs
Study warns storage loss in global small reservoirs
According to the research published in the journal Nature Sustainability, the world's reservoirs lose, on average, 7.3 percent of their storage capacity every decade. Small reservoirs, which make up the vast majority, are the hardest hit.
